Real-World Testing: Putting Riton 2023 7 Conquer 3-18×50 PSR Rifle Scope to the Test

First Use Experience

My initial testing ground for the Riton 2023 7 Conquer 3-18×50 PSR Rifle Scope was a local shooting range known for its challenging 100-600 yard targets. The weather was typical for late fall: overcast with intermittent drizzle. The conditions provided a decent test of the scope’s light transmission and overall clarity.

The scope performed admirably in the less-than-ideal lighting. The illuminated PSR reticle proved especially useful, providing a clear aiming point against the dimly lit targets. The turrets felt positive and precise, allowing for easy zeroing and adjustments.

There was a minor learning curve with the Riton’s Dual Throw Lever System. However, after a few adjustments, I found it to be intuitive and effective for quick magnification changes.

Extended Use & Reliability

After several months of consistent use, including a week-long elk hunt in the Montana backcountry, the Riton 2023 7 Conquer 3-18×50 PSR Rifle Scope has proven to be a reliable companion. The scope has held zero consistently, even after rough handling and exposure to harsh weather.

Despite being subjected to bumps, scrapes, and temperature fluctuations ranging from below freezing to near 70 degrees Fahrenheit, the finish shows minimal wear. Cleaning has been straightforward, requiring only a lens cloth and occasional wipe-down of the exterior.

Compared to my experiences with other scopes in this price range, the Riton has exceeded expectations in terms of durability and optical clarity. It provides a bright, clear image across the magnification range, and the R7 Zero Stop turrets are a game-changer for returning to zero quickly and reliably.

Breaking Down the Features of Riton 2023 7 Conquer 3-18×50 PSR Rifle Scope

Specifications

  • Magnification: 3-18x. This range allows for both close-quarters target acquisition and long-range precision shots.
  • Objective: 50mm. A larger objective lens gathers more light, enhancing visibility in low-light conditions.
  • Field of View: 6.20 – 35 ft @ 100 yds. This provides a wide viewing window at lower magnifications for faster target acquisition.
  • Eye Relief: 3.50″. Ample eye relief ensures comfortable shooting and minimizes the risk of scope bite.
  • Tube Diameter: 34mm. A larger tube diameter allows for greater internal adjustment range, crucial for long-range shooting.
  • Length: 13.62″. A compact length balances performance with overall rifle maneuverability.
  • Weight: 31 oz. The weight is substantial enough to suggest durability, yet light enough to avoid excessive bulk.
  • Finish: Illuminated PSR. This durable coating protects the scope from the elements and reduces glare.
  • Reticle: 20 yds-Infinity. The illuminated reticle is usable across a wide range of distances and lighting conditions.
  • Elevation Adjustment: 46 MRAD. This generous adjustment range is vital for accurately engaging targets at extended ranges.

These specifications collectively contribute to a scope that’s both versatile and capable. The 34mm tube and 46 MRAD of elevation adjustment make it a viable option for serious long-range shooters.

Design & Ergonomics

The Riton 2023 7 Conquer 3-18×50 PSR Rifle Scope boasts a clean, functional design. The aircraft-grade aluminum construction feels solid and durable, while the matte finish reduces glare. The included throw levers provide quick and easy magnification adjustments.

The scope is relatively user-friendly, although the Dual Throw Lever System may require some initial familiarization. Once mastered, it becomes a valuable asset for rapid magnification changes.

Durability & Maintenance

The robust construction of the Riton 2023 7 Conquer 3-18×50 PSR Rifle Scope suggests it will withstand years of use in demanding environments. The scope is 100% waterproof, fog proof, and shockproof, ensuring reliable performance in all conditions.

Maintenance is simple, requiring only occasional cleaning with a lens cloth and a quick wipe-down of the exterior. The scope’s durable finish resists scratches and abrasions, further minimizing maintenance needs.

Accessories and Customization Options

The Riton 2023 7 Conquer 3-18×50 PSR Rifle Scope comes with three available height levers (14mm, 11mm, 8mm) plus a flush mount offering some degree of customization to user preference. The box includes the 14mm and flush mount options.

The scope is compatible with any standard 34mm scope rings and bases, providing ample options for mounting it to a variety of rifles. Aftermarket accessories such as sunshades and lens protectors are also readily available.
